As for barston i fished it a few times last year i fished the side you can drive down right at the very bottom and your right i have my fair share of 5lb carp but i was only using 10mm boilies would i get better results from bigger carp by making my bait bigger

Not 100% of the time. If the smaller carp cant fit it in their mouths they will still have a go at it and nudge it round the bottom of the lake.

Use whatever bait you have confidence in, experiment a bit with it until you find what you like and get better results on. Carp will take alot of bait and i wouldnt say there is one bait that will catch you any more or bigger carp than the others.
As Ben says bigger baits dont mean bigger fish, carp do have very large mouths so can take most baits even when only 5lb.
